What is CVE-2021-42012?
A stack-based buffer overflow vulnerability exists in Trend Micro Apex One, Apex One as a Service, and Worry-Free Business Security 10.0 SP1. This flaw allows a local attacker, already possessing low-privileged access to the system, to escalate privileges and potentially gain greater control over affected installations.
